It’s optional, but it really adds a lot of flavor to it.Ĭream of mushroom soup – This is a good part of what makes this casserole creamy. Worcestershire sauce – This just gives it a little extra zing. Ground beef – You can use whatever ground beef you prefer for this, but make sure to drain off the grease once it’s fully cooked.Ĭhopped onion – I used yellow onion, but you could also use white onion.
